    Hi, is there a way to duplicate a Google Doc and change the name and some content, for the document. I am used to using Word and using "save as".
    When my daughter is sick, I send a note to the school with the only changes that are made is to each note is:
    . the date I sent the note
    . each day and date she was off school sick for that period of time
    when I save each note, I "save as" with the heading - absent 1, absent 2, absent 3.........then place each of these notes in a folder name for that year - 2011, 2012, 2013
    This way I can keep track of the days my daughter is off sick and keep track when the school contact us of a missing absent note
    I suppose this would be the same when you are doing a letter for work/business and have to send the same letter , but just change a few details (and possible to keep each copy)
    With Google Docs, it doesnt have the "save as" option, as it saves your work as you go - but what happens when you need the "save as" option, same letter but to change small sections of it
    Thanks Sean

    • @ProlificOaktree
      @ProlificOaktree  Před 5 lety

      Try going to File, then Make a copy. Then you can name the new copy whatever you would like and it separates from the current copy.

    hi i have question, I want to have two columns but i want to have to other column be a bit wider that the other. How can i do that? thank you

    • @ProlificOaktree
      @ProlificOaktree  Před 5 lety

      Yes, go ahead and make the columns and then change their width using the horizontal ruler at the top of the document. If it's not there, go to View and make sure Show ruler is checked.
